The Slice, Episode 74 [Hip-Hop + R&B]

We close out the end of January with another exciting edition of The Slice. Episode 74 is a mix bag of many sorts so stay calm and let's get into it without further delay.

Emcee Last Van Gxgh opens up on the somber single "Rocket Ship" where he wades through the darkness of his current struggles to come out on a more positive note. Through masterful wordplay, he implores listeners to always look at the bright side of life regardless. Darrell Simms shows us his preferences with the midtempo bouncy track "Yellowbone" while LA-based emcee Dandila strikes back at the powers that be on the thought-provoking song "DICK NIXON."

Singer Kelly Vargas pours out her emotions on the heartfelt track "Purple Tears." Over a crispy drum and layered texture, she delivers a soul gripping performance that exudes strength and self-empowerment. "Run It Up Remix" sees the trio of B3hree , TOPE, and CoolNutz teaming up for this go-getter anthem. Producer EndorfinBeats and emcee A7mc take time to reflect on life and growth in the new single "Troubles." Mister Rodrigo takes us back with that retro UK Garage sound on "Show Me Love"—the new lead single from his forthcoming EP.

Emerging UK R&B act Cilla Raie makes her debut on our list with "Motives"—a sultry upbeat cut that showcases her edgy style and brilliant songwriting skills. Hollywood unites, as actors and musicians Connor Price and Idris Elba team up for a fun-filled cut titled "Courteney Cox." "Sabado" is a catchy feel-good bouncy cut from Louis Metric and Abstract who team up to uplift listeners to get out their doldrums. Australian emcee Sachém and NYC act Nenjah Nycist reflect on the current political climate on the somber "Democracy." Teeklef closes out this episode of The Slice with "No Qualms"—a carefree melodic cut that celebrates life.
